Kathy is a licensed marriage and family therapist (tLMFT) who specializes in helping adults manage relationship issues, trauma, PTSD, life transitions, depression, anxiety, grief and loss, and self-esteem challenges. She offers a compassionate, non-judgmental, and supportive environment for increasing self-understanding, overcoming obstacles, and improving overall well-being. She collaborates with each client to create a plan for reaching the goals they bring to therapy.
Kathy loves helping couples build stronger, healthier relationships. The Gottman Method, integrated with other evidence-based models, is her framework for guiding couples toward deeper friendship and intimacy and enhanced communication and conflict management skills. She also offers Discernment Counseling for couples on the brink of divorce.
To support clients in their healing of inner conflicts and wounds, self-exploration, and personal growth, Kathy uses primarily IFS, Family Systems, CBT, Complicated Grief Therapy, psychoeducation, and somatic interventions.
Kathy earned her Master's in Marriage and Family Therapy from Touro University. She also holds a PhD in Spanish from the University of Illinois. Prior to becoming a therapist, she worked in higher education and as a translator/interpreter (English/Spanish), experiences that have enriched her ability to support a diverse range of clients.
